Home that formely housed Utley, Iverson for sale

A home that has housed two Philadelphia sports legends can be yours, for just a small fortune. 

According to the Neal J. Leitereg of Los Angeles Times, Chase Utley has listed his house in Gladwyne for sale with a $3.495 million asking price.

The article also notes that Utley bought the house in 2012 for just over $2.3 million, meaning that him and his wife Jen believe that they have improved the house enough through renovations that it is worth more than $1 million more than when he bought it just a few short years ago. 

Recently renovated in a more contemporary style, the 8,141-square-foot house features subdued tones, modern light fixtures and light, wide-plank wood floors throughout.

According to Zillow, the six bedroom house could be mortgaged at $1,537 a month, or rented for just $16,778 per month. For those lucky enough to be able to afford that, or who just want a look at what Utley's life in Philadelphia may have been like, you can take a virtual tour of the house here.

In addition to Utley, Allen Iverson also owned the house. To a degree, buying a house that those two owned would be a cool story, though if you are buying a house in that price-range, there's a good chance to someone famous once owned the house.
